The drawbacks of unlimited banking are usually ignored or otherwise stated in all (much of the details offered about this concept is from insurance policy representatives, which may be a little prejudiced). Only the cash value is expanding at the dividend rate. You likewise need to spend for the cost of insurance, fees, and expenditures.

Business that offer non-direct acknowledgment loans might have a lower dividend rate. Your money is locked right into a complicated insurance item, and abandonment charges generally don't vanish till you have actually had the plan for 10 to 15 years. Every permanent life insurance policy plan is different, yet it's clear someone's overall return on every buck invested in an insurance item could not be anywhere near the returns price for the policy.

To give a really basic and hypothetical example, let's assume someone is able to earn 3%, usually, for every buck they invest in an "limitless financial" insurance policy item (besides expenditures and costs). This is double the approximated return of entire life insurance policy from Customer Reports of 1.5%. If we presume those bucks would certainly be subject to 50% in tax obligations total otherwise in the insurance item, the tax-adjusted rate of return might be 4.5%.

We assume greater than average returns on the entire life item and a very high tax rate on dollars not place right into the policy (which makes the insurance coverage product look better). The reality for lots of folks may be even worse. This fades in comparison to the lasting return of the S&P 500 of over 10%.

Infinite financial is a fantastic item for representatives that sell insurance policy, yet might not be optimal when compared to the less costly alternatives (without any sales people earning fat payments). At the end of the day you are getting an insurance policy item. We enjoy the defense that insurance policy uses, which can be gotten a lot less expensively from a low-cost term life insurance coverage policy. Overdue loans from the policy might additionally lower your death benefit, diminishing an additional degree of protection in the policy.

The idea just works when you not only pay the substantial premiums, yet utilize extra money to purchase paid-up enhancements. The possibility price of every one of those bucks is remarkable very so when you could rather be investing in a Roth Individual Retirement Account, HSA, or 401(k). Also when contrasted to a taxable investment account and even a cost savings account, unlimited banking may not use similar returns (contrasted to investing) and similar liquidity, gain access to, and low/no charge structure (contrasted to a high-yield interest-bearing accounts).

With the increase of TikTok as an information-sharing system, economic guidance and techniques have found an unique means of dispersing. One such technique that has actually been making the rounds is the limitless banking principle, or IBC for brief, garnering recommendations from celebrities like rapper Waka Flocka Flame. While the approach is presently prominent, its origins trace back to the 1980s when economic expert Nelson Nash presented it to the world.

Within these plans, the money value expands based on a rate set by the insurance firm. Once a significant cash worth accumulates, insurance holders can get a cash value financing. These lendings vary from standard ones, with life insurance policy working as collateral, meaning one could lose their protection if loaning exceedingly without appropriate cash value to support the insurance policy costs.

And while the appeal of these policies is noticeable, there are natural limitations and dangers, necessitating thorough cash value surveillance. The method's authenticity isn't black and white. For high-net-worth individuals or organization proprietors, specifically those using methods like company-owned life insurance policy (COLI), the benefits of tax obligation breaks and compound development might be appealing.

The appeal of unlimited banking doesn't negate its obstacles: Price: The foundational demand, a permanent life insurance coverage plan, is pricier than its term counterparts. Eligibility: Not every person certifies for whole life insurance coverage due to strenuous underwriting procedures that can leave out those with details health and wellness or lifestyle conditions. Intricacy and risk: The intricate nature of IBC, coupled with its threats, may discourage many, specifically when easier and less dangerous alternatives are available.

Some social networks blog posts suggest utilizing cash worth from entire life insurance to pay down charge card financial obligation. The concept is that when you settle the lending with passion, the quantity will certainly be sent back to your investments. However, that's not how it works. When you repay the funding, a section of that interest mosts likely to the insurance provider.

For the first several years, you'll be paying off the payment. This makes it very difficult for your policy to accumulate worth throughout this time. Whole life insurance policy expenses 5 to 15 times much more than term insurance. Most individuals just can not manage it. Unless you can afford to pay a couple of to a number of hundred bucks for the next decade or even more, IBC will not function for you.

Limitless financial is not a service or product supplied by a specific establishment. Limitless financial is a method in which you purchase a life insurance policy policy that collects interest-earning money value and obtain car loans versus it, "borrowing from on your own" as a source of resources. After that eventually pay back the financing and begin the cycle around once again.

Pay plan premiums, a portion of which develops cash money worth. Cash money worth earns intensifying interest. Take a funding out against the policy's money worth, tax-free. Pay off loans with rate of interest. Cash money value collects again, and the cycle repeats. If you utilize this concept as intended, you're taking cash out of your life insurance policy plan to purchase every little thing you 'd need for the rest of your life.
